Koken Ltd. is a leading provider of technology-driven solutions in cleanliness, health, and safety. The company produces and sells occupational personal protective and environment quality improvement equipment in Japan.
Business Segments
The company operates in several key business segments focusing on cleanliness, health, and safety.
In the cleanliness segment, the company has developed the innovative KOACH system, which offers a clean air solution capable of achieving the highest cleanliness standards in diverse working environments.
When addressing health, the company has focused its efforts on providing anti-infection solutions that meet the increasing demand for safety in medical environments. The company also aims to expand its market share by promoting the endoscope washer/disinfector, Kagami-Naishi II G, an innovation designed to enhance operational efficiency in endoscopy labs while prioritizing patient safety.
The safety aspect of the company's operations emphasizes the development and dissemination of protective equipment such as the BL series of Breath Response Powered Air-Purifying Respirators and Hi-Luck disposable dust masks.

Products and Services
The company offers a range of innovative products and services across its primary domains of cleanliness, health, and safety. In the cleanliness sector, the KOACH clean air system stands out as a significant offering, demonstrating the company's dedication to high-performance environments with optimal air quality.
In the health segment, the company provides a variety of anti-infection masks, including the Hi-Luck series, which is tailored for medical and general public use. The endoscope washer/disinfector, Kagami-Naishi II G, is another critical product designed to enhance procedural efficacy in healthcare facilities. This device not only automates existing processes but also provides additional workspace efficiency.
In terms of safety products, the company's lineup features the BL series respirators, engineered to provide safety in hazardous work conditions. The Hi-Luck disposable masks assure protection for users against various airborne contaminants, thereby enhancing workplace safety.

History
Koken Ltd. was founded in 1943. The company was incorporated in 1963.
